GRID M60-2Q vs Radeon R9 M295X Technical Specifications

Side-by-side specs, architecture details, clocks, memory, power, and platform differences.

NVIDIA

GRID M60-2Q

The GRID M60-2Q is manufactured by NVIDIA. It was released in August 30 2015. It features the Maxwell 2.0 architecture. The core clock ranges from 557 MHz to 1178 MHz. It has 2048 shading units. The thermal design power (TDP) is 225W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 5,203 points.

AMD

Radeon R9 M295X

The Radeon R9 M295X is manufactured by AMD. It was released in November 23 2014. It features the GCN 3.0 architecture. The core clock speed is 723 MHz. It has 2048 shading units. The thermal design power (TDP) is 250W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 5,150 points.

Graphics Performance

The GRID M60-2Q scores 5,203 and the Radeon R9 M295X reaches 5,150 in the G3D Mark benchmark — just a 1% difference, making them near-identical in rasterization performance. The GRID M60-2Q is built on Maxwell 2.0 while the Radeon R9 M295X uses GCN 3.0, both on a 28 nm process. Shader units: 2,048 (GRID M60-2Q) vs 2,048 (Radeon R9 M295X). Raw compute: 4.825 TFLOPS (GRID M60-2Q) vs 2.961 TFLOPS (Radeon R9 M295X).

Video Memory (VRAM)

Both cards ship with 4 GB of video memory. Memory bus width is 128-bit on the GRID M60-2Q and 256-bit on the Radeon R9 M295X. L2 Cache: 2 MB (GRID M60-2Q) vs 0.5 MB (Radeon R9 M295X) — the GRID M60-2Q has significantly larger on-die cache to reduce VRAM reliance.

Power & Dimensions

The GRID M60-2Q draws 225W versus the Radeon R9 M295X's 250W — a 10.5% difference. The GRID M60-2Q is more power-efficient. Recommended PSU: 350W (GRID M60-2Q) vs 350W (Radeon R9 M295X). Power connectors: PCIe-powered vs Mobile.
